WebYes, part-timers are entitled to annual leave pro rata. So if they work 20 hours per week, and the full time week is 37.5 hours, for example, and the annual entitlement for a full-time employee is 25 days (excluding bank holidays), she would get 25 days x 20/37.5 which comes to 13.333 days - this would then be rounded up to 13.5 days as you ...
